I don't know if this counts--but several times in my life, from a 12 year old on-- I have FELT someone or something standing over me in bed. When this happened, I would keep my eyes shut tight, scared to death to see what it might be! I was at my uncle and aunt's house in Houston back in '72 when I first experienced this. Through conversation I found out later in my stay that the first owner died in their house. I never revealed what I felt fearing redicule from Mom and my relatives. It has happened several times since, at home and away. :eek: |
Back when I was dating my husband I was visiting his families home and everyone in the family who was home was down the hallway opposite me. I was in the livingroom looking in the mirror where I could see the hallway behind me where they were. I looked into the mirror and saw a platinum blond boy around the age of 16. I turned around and no one was there. I asked my husband if he were just there and he said no. Mind you my husband has brown hair and was about 22 or 23 at the time. Several times we would hear footsteps and see the shadows in the same hallway where I saw the boy. His parents built their house and no one ever died there. No house was built on the land prior...etc. My sister-in-law who still lives at home takes pictures and there are these "orbs" all around my mother-in-law in the photos. She also will take pictures of things her cat is "staring" at and the same "orbs" will be what he is looking at. Strange. |

Do some research on the house. See if anyone has died in it. I would be curious to know this. 8 years ago I lived in a home where there were always strange things happening. The water would come on when no one was there. Lights would to. you would hear someone walking in the hallway upstairs when you were in the living room watching tv. Just little things and I really never let them bother me until one day my son was in the basement lifting weights and he ran up the steps, I think he took three at a time, when I asked him what was wrong he said he seen a little girl sitting against the washer. I did some investigating and found out that a little girl had died in that house. Needless to say we moved lol. I am not a ghost hunter. |

I completely understand this! We have a ghost too. I named him Tom (like a peeping tom). My boyfriend and I moved into our house last December. It's a really old house. Weird things would happen. Dishes moved from out drainer to the sink while we were both in the living room. We see faces in the windows, mainly the office (which I wouldn't go in for months) and occasionally while i'm in the shower. Our motion lights go on all the time by themselves. My boyfriend asked around and tried researching the house and area and somewhere said that a guy died in the house. But he was never able to find that article again when we wanted to look at it again. I usually am not scared by him, I think he's friendly (I wish he would help with the bills though, lol) but sometimes I get freaked out and my dog goes crazy too. One time she was biting at my clothes pulling at them trying to wake me up then got on me and started growling at my bedroom door then kept growling and her head was moving like she was following something, then she started angry barking and growling and started pawing at me to move. SOOO CREEPY! Then another time (twice actually) I went to bed scared because I thought I saw something and I woke up in the middle of the night TERRIFIED! It felt like something was sitting on me, there was soooo much pressure. I tried moving but I was completely frozen and I got scared by that so I tried to get my boyfriends attention (who was sleeping right next to me) but I couldn't talk or scream. It was so scary. When my family comes to visit my Aunt actually said she was hearing things all night long. I wonder if we have 2. Tom, he's nice. Doesn't bother us. The worst thing he did was break our dishes when they went from the drainer to the sink. But the one London growls at and that was like suffocating me I think is something else. I think it was messing with London once. I was making her sleep in her crate in the dining room for a while and she kept screaming and barking in the middle of the night (she never really does that) and when I got downstairs in the morning she had bruises on her tummy and leg and a rash. The vet said she probably got the bruises when she tripped on the stairs and got bit by a bug or something. But idk.... |
